    Abstract: A system for managing air flow computing devices in a rack includes a stall and filler elements. The stall includes a stall top panel and two side panels spaced apart from one another. The stall accommodates a rack computing system. The filler elements fill gaps between the computing devices of the rack computing systems and the panels of the stalls. An air moving system moves air from the cold aisle through cold-aisle facing air inlets of the computing devices. The filler elements inhibit air moving toward the cold aisle-facing inlets from leaking through gaps between the computing devices of the rack computing systems and the stall panels such that the filler elements inhibit air moving toward inlets in the computing devices from leaking through the gaps between the computing devices in the rack and the stall panels.

    Abstract: A power routing rack can be used to provide various power support redundancies to one or more computing racks in a data center. Power feeds are supplied to bus bars in a power bus bar array extending through the rack, and power routing assemblies positioned in the rack route power from one or more of the bus bars to a computing rack. Each assembly includes circuit breakers that couple to separate bus bars and a routing module that routes power from one or more of the circuit breakers to one or more computing racks. The routing module can include a transfer switch that selectively routes power. The routing module can include an electrical bridge that concurrently routes power. Each assembly can be positioned within the rack to couple the circuit breakers to various power bus bars to adjust the power support redundancy provided to one or more computing racks.

    Abstract: A modular computing system for a data center includes one or more data center modules including rack computer systems. An electrical module is coupled to the data center modules and provides electrical power to computer systems in the data center modules. The data center modules do not include any internal active cooling systems and cannot be coupled with any external active cooling systems. A data center module directs ambient air to flow into intake air plenums extending along intake sides of the rows of racks, through the rows of racks into exhaust plenums extending along exhaust sides of the rows of racks, and out into the ambient environment to cool computer systems in the racks. Directed airflow can be lateral, vertical, at least partially driven by air buoyancy gradients, at least partially induced by air moving devices internal to computer systems in the rows of racks, thereof, etc.
